A medical alert system in Harriman can offer lots of elderly and disabled people with the ability to live on their own, and exercise a high degree of self-reliance. Here’s exactly what you have to understand before registering with a medical alert system company.
Technically, an alert system is generally comprised of a wrist band transmitter– resembling a wrist watch– or a necklace-type transmitter that is worn at all times. If the person needs to have a medical problem or accident, they can merely push a button on the worn transmitter to interact with the medical alert tracking.
This assists the tracking center professional to better encourage you in case of a medical emergency, and they might also send emergency medical assistance if needed. Optionally, the monitoring center can be instructed to also call one or more of your family members whenever the assistance button is pressed.The price of a medical alert system can vary according to the level of service you require, but in general they are a very reasonably-priced alternative to assisted living.

Emergency Buttons and Medical Alert button in 10926
Panic Buttons for the senior are readily available in numerous choices and with lots of functions. Essentially a panic button is an emergency button which can be pressed in case of an emergency, whether it be a fall, or cardiovascular disease. These panic buttons can be used around the neck or as a bracelet.
Panic buttons can be one method or 2-way. A one method panic button for the senior will operate in one way only. The person in distress presses a button, which sends out a signal. Usually this will put an emergency call to the numbers already set into the system.
Some companies enable 9 numbers to be configured. Each of these 9 numbers will be called one after the other till a human is reached. In case you are wondering how a machine knows that a human has actually raised the phone, then here is how it works. When an individual takes the call, he is asked to enter in a number. If the number is entered correctly, then the system assumes that it is a live individual and not a voice mail. Then the system will play the message for the individual lifting the call.
In a 2-way system, a 2-way interaction is developed between the individual in distress and the emergency alert provider. This is why it is extremely important you choose a reliable service provider. It is well worth the few additional dollars invested monthly, in return for quality service and reaction.
Some 2-way company will provide extra service. Some alarm companies will pull up medical records of the patient to identify if he has any known medical problems. This ensures immediate service and can avoid a great deal of trouble and disappointment.
Panic buttons for the senior can be used as a bracelet, pendant or on the belt. They are usually water proof so there is no issues with the emergency alert systems getting spoiled due to moisture.

Senior Alert Systems and Medical Alert Devices FAQ
-
- Do You want a Home-Based or Mobile System?
Initially, medical alert systems were designed to work inside your house, with your landline telephone.
And you can still go that route. Many companies likewise now provide the alternative of home-based systems that work over a cellular network, for those who might not have a landline.
With these systems, pressing the wearable call button allows you to speak to a dispatcher through a base unit situated in your home.
Many business offer mobile alternatives, too. You can utilize these systems in your home, however they’ll likewise permit you to call for help while you’re out and about.
These operate over cellular networks and integrate GPS innovation. This way, if you get lost or push the call button for help however are unable to talk, the tracking service can find you.
-
- Should You Add a Fall-Detection Feature?
Some companies offer the option of automatic fall detection, for an additional monthly fee. Manufacturers say these devices sense falls when they occur and automatically contact the dispatch center, just as they would if you had pressed the call button.
-
- Whats the Cost?
Fees. Beware of complicated pricing plans and hidden fees. Look for a company with no extra fees related to equipment, shipping, installation, activation, or service and repair. Don’t fall for scams that offer free service or “donated or used” equipment.
Contracts. You should not have to enter into a long-term contract. You should only have to pay ongoing monthly fees, which should range between $25 and $45 a month (about $1 a day). Be careful about paying for service in advance, since you never know when you’ll need to stop the service temporarily (due to a hospitalization, for instance) or permanently.
Guarantee and cancellation policies. Look for a full money-back guarantee, or at least a trial period, in case you are not satisfied with the service. And you’ll want the ability to cancel at any time with no penalties (and a full refund if monthly fees have already been paid).
Discounts. Ask about discounts for multiple people in the same household, as well as for veterans, membership organizations, medical insurance or via a hospital, medical or care organization. Ask if the company offers any discount options or a sliding fee scale for people with lower incomes.
Insurance. For the most part, Medicare and private insurance companies will not cover the costs of a medical alert. In some states Medicaid may cover all or part of the cost. You can check with your private insurance company to see if it offers discounts or referrals.
Tax deductions. Check with your tax professional to find out if the cost of a medical alert is tax deductible as a medically necessary expense.

Harriman, New York
Harriman is a village in Orange County, New York, United States. The population was 2,424 at the 2010 census. It is part of the Poughkeepsie–Newburgh–Middletown, NY Metropolitan Statistical Area as well as the larger New York–Newark–Bridgeport, NY-NJ-CT-PA Combined Statistical Area.
The Village of Harriman is in the southeast part of the Town of Monroe, with a small part in the Town of Woodbury.
Harriman is located at 41°18′30″N 74°8′50″W / 41.30833°N 74.14722°W / 41.30833; -74.14722 (41.308442, -74.147317).[2]
